When traveling to a Schengen country, whether for personal or business reasons, it is vital to be aware of the strict controls on the import of drugs and food products. Each country within the Schengen Zone has its own set of rules and regulations regarding what can and cannot be brought into the country. When it comes to drugs, travelers are advised to carry their prescription medications in their original packaging, along with a letter from their doctor explaining the need for the medication. Certain drugs may be restricted or prohibited in some Schengen countries, so it is important to research the specific regulations of the country you are visiting. Food products are also subject to import controls within the Schengen Zone. Items such as meats, dairy products, fruits, and vegetables may be restricted or prohibited from entering certain countries due to concerns about food safety and the spread of diseases. Travelers should always declare any food items they are carrying when entering a Schengen country to avoid any potential fines or confiscation of goods. It is essential for travelers to be informed about the regulations surrounding drug and food import controls in the Schengen Zone to ensure a smooth and hassle-free entry into their destination country. By following the rules and respecting the regulations in place, visitors can help maintain the safety and security of the Schengen area while enjoying their travel experience.
